§ 2780

Added by Stats. 2004, Ch. 639, Sec. 1. Effective January 1, 2005.

As used in this chapter, the term “electric microutility” means any electrical corporation that is regulated by the commission and organized for the purpose of providing sole-source generation, distribution, and sale of electricity exclusively to a customer base of fewer than 2,000 customers.
